Meadowcreek extended their losing streak to four on Friday, dropping them down to 0-4-1. They had to suffer through a 50-20 loss at the hands of the Duluth Wildcats. On the bright side, the 20- point performance marked the Mustangs' highest-scoring match to date.

Meadowcreek's defeat came despite a true team effort from the offense with many players turning in solid performances. Perhaps the best among them was Armani Rodriguez, who picked up 90 receiving yards and one score.

As for Duluth, their victory ended a five-game drought at home dating back to last season and bumped them up to 3-2. The final result isn't all that surprising considering their considerable advantage in MaxPreps' Georgia football rankings (they are ranked 115th, while Meadowcreek is ranked 287th).

Jahmir Joseph was nothing short of spectacular: he rushed for 118 yards and a pair of touchdowns on only six carries. The dominant performance also gave him a new career-high in rushing touchdowns (two). DeTwann Collins did his part to keep the secondary busy, picking up 87 receiving yards.
